Welcome to the NSU Math Clinic!
Northern State University's Math Clinic is a free, after-school tutoring program that focuses on improving K-8 students’ understanding of mathematics concepts and enhancing pre-service teachers' content knowledge and pedagogical skills.
Clinic sessions are offered during the fall and spring semesters. Each K-8 student is paired with an NSU elementary/special education major who guides the student through 14 mathematics lessons. All clinic sessions are supervised by the NSU Math Clinic Director. The clinic currently offers a unit on fractions, which is most appropriate for students in grades 5-8. Concepts addressed in the clinic sessions include:
- Conceptual Understanding of Fractions
- Conceptual Understanding of Equivalent Fractions
- Equivalent Fractions Algorithm
- Comparing Fractions
- Adding and Subtracting Fractions with Like Denominators
- Adding and Subtracting Fractions with Different Denominators
- Multiplying a Fraction by a Whole Number
- Multiplying a Whole Number by a Fraction
- Multiplying a Fraction by a Fraction
- Whole Number Division with a Fractional Quotient
- Dividing a Fraction by a Whole Number
- Dividing a Whole Number by a Fraction
- Dividing a Fraction by a Fraction
- Fraction Multiplication and Fraction Division Algorithms
